The navamsa chart is a crucial aspect of Vedic astrology, derived from an individual’s birth chart by dividing the 360 degrees of the zodiac into nine equal parts, known as navamsa or d9 charts. Understanding the concept of navamsa chart is essential for interpreting the complexities of an individual’s birth chart, and its significance lies in its ability to provide a more detailed and accurate prediction.

Significance of Navamsa Chart Elements: Lords and Placement
The lords of the Ascendant and the 7th house along with their placements in the Navamsa chart hold significant importance. The lords of the Ascendant signify the individual’s personality, temperament, and overall traits, while the lords of the 7th house indicate the relationship dynamics, compatibility, and partnership aspects. For instance, if the lord of the 7th house in the Navamsa chart is placed in Aries, it may indicate a tendency towards assertiveness and independence in partnerships, which can be both beneficial and challenging.
| Lords and Placement | Significance |
|---|---|
| Lord of Ascendant | Personality, Temperament, and Traits |
| Lord of 7th House | Relationship Dynamics, Compatibility, and Partner |
In another real-life example, if the lord of the Ascendant is placed in a fire sign in the Navamsa chart, it may indicate the individual’s natural leadership qualities, enthusiasm, and warmth. However, this placement may also suggest a tendency towards impatience, impulsiveness, and emotional fluctuations. Understanding these nuances through the Navamsa chart can help astrologers and individuals alike navigate life’s challenges and relationships effectively.
Relationships and Navamsa Chart Elements
The Navamsa chart plays a vital role in understanding relationships by analyzing the placement of various planets, lords, and chart elements. For instance, if the Ascendant lord and the 7th house lord form a harmonious aspect (e.g., trine or sextile) in the Navamsa chart, it can indicate a successful and fulfilling partnership. On the other hand, if the lords form a challenging aspect (e.g., square or opposition), it may suggest difficulties and challenges in the relationship.
- Harmonious aspects (trine or sextile) between Ascendant lord and 7th house lord: Positive relationship dynamics, successful partnership
- Challenging aspects (square or opposition) between Ascendant lord and 7th house lord: Difficulties and challenges in relationship
In another case, if the Venus (the planet of love and relationships) is placed in a beneficial sign and aspects the Ascendant or 7th house lord in a harmonious way, it can indicate a loving and affectionate relationship. Understanding these intricate relationships through the Navamsa chart can help individuals and couples navigate their relationships more effectively.
